Verstappen's F1 engine given green light by Honda
Article To news overview © Getty Images/Red Bull Contentpool Max Verstappen and Red Bull have been given the all-clear by Honda to continue using their current power unit in Hungary this weekend. There were concerns as to whether the unit would have to be swapped following the Dutchman's crash at Copse on the opening lap of the British GP after colliding with Lewis Hamilton. While the Red Bull driver was forced to retire, the Briton went on to take the chequered flag. Despite the setback, Red Bull and Verstappen have been boosted by word from Honda that there were no issues with the power unit during practice on Friday.
